符号:
参数
数据类型
内存区域
说明
<address1>
bool
i、q、m、l、d
已扫描信号
<address2>
bool
i、q、m、l、d
m_bit边沿存储位,存储<address1>的前一个信号状态
q
bool
i、q、m、l、d
单触发输出
说明:pos(地址上升沿检测)比较<address1>的信号状态与前一次扫描的信号状态(存储在<address2>中)。如果当前rlo状态为“1”且其前一状态为“0”(检测到上升沿),执行此指令后rlo位将是“1”。
状态字:
br
cc 1
cc 0
ov
os
or
sta
rlo
/fc
写:
x
-
-
-
-
x
1
x
1
实例:
满足下列条件时,输出q4.0的信号状态将是“1”:
·输入i0.0、i0.1和i0.2的信号状态是“1”
·输入i0.3有上升沿
·输入i0.4的信号状态为“1”。